Outcome Measures
Primary Outcomes (1)
Evaluation of the CONECCT endoscopic score so as to improve colon therapeutic treatment polyps
There are recognized diagnostic criteria so as to predict the histology of colorectal lesions and thus to choose the right therapy. For the moment, these criteria are scattered in at least 5 different classifications and the CONECCT tool will allow gastroenterology interns to more easily predict the histology of the lesion and so to improve the management of them.
